Output d51389d1a30962c1b86e699dfb5ae4bf0408ab8b35ab74440f98ef66a13c7f1e:11

value
2760000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21abafd0be7623c85a697c060e96d49ad2a22f38 OP_EQUALVERIFY OP_CHECKSIG
address
1452yLYSmJ71zvhxYiLJJQWttzjprbAUGr
transaction
d51389d1a30962c1b86e699dfb5ae4bf0408ab8b35ab74440f98ef66a13c7f1e
spent
true